Cannot start report server

Hi everyone,

 

When I start report server, I got this error:

 

System.InvalidOperationException: Cannot start service PowerBIReportServer on computer 'SRVKAVOCET'. ---> System.ComponentModel.Win32Exception: The service did not respond to the start or control request in a timely fashion
   --- End of inner exception stack trace ---
   at System.ServiceProcess.ServiceController.Start(String[] args)
   at ReportServicesConfigUI.Panels.ConfigurationPanelWithErrors.StartOrStopServiceTask(Boolean start, String serviceName)

What can be an issue?

    If you got an exception during setup then your install is probably in a bad state. I would try to uninstall and reinstall or try the repair option. Also if the install was successful you could check the product logs in the LogFiles folder in the setup directory.

        Can you check the following folder for setup logs:

         

        C:\Users\{UserID}\AppData\Local\Temp\PBIRS

         

        Is you see any with errors can you share the output?
